PM, Sushma and Chidambaram to finalise new CVC on Monday

Last updated on: September 02, 2010 19:10 IST

Prime Minister Manmohan Singh, Leader of Opposition in the Lok Sabha Sushma Swaraj and Home Minister P Chidambaram will meet on Monday to decide who will become the next central vigilance commissioner

According to the Supreme Court's instructions, the PM, home minister and the leader of Opposition has to finalise the CVC together.

On Thursday, Congress leader Prithviraj Chavan held an informal meeting with BJP leader Sushma Swaraj to hand over the service records of a panel of the three senior-most officials who are contenders for the post. They are former agriculture secretary T Nand Kumar, Finance Secretary Ashok Chawla and Telecom Secretary P Thomas.

Current CVC Prithyush Sinha will retire on September 8.
